When entering info in "Settings" and using defaults presented by Firefox, SC auto-commits wrong information

If I enter information in the SC settings pages there can be an accidental "Apply" action in the following case: - Using Firefox - when entering data, for which Firefox presents "defaults", e.g. an e-mail address or some previously entered information. - As soon as you select this data, at least if you do that with "Enter", the "Apply" action is initiated and the data you selected is NOT being used.
